Title: Research on Effects of Gas-Assisted Injection Molding Processing Parameters on Gas Penetration

Abstract: A theoretical study has been carried out with the method of numerical simulation on the gas penetration behavior during the gas-assisted injection molding (GAIM).The influenced interactions of different processing parameters were studied, such as melt temperature and gas delay time、melt temperature and gas injection pressure、gas injection pressure and gas delay time. The results show that: the interaction of melt temperature and gas delay time is more serious to gas penetration behavior. Finally, the optimum processing parameters are: gas delay time 0s,melt temperature 217℃,gas injection pressure 25Mpa,shot size 78%.
